HIV prevention medication project a success, based on early results: Adrian Dix

Nearly 2,000 B.C. residents have taken a medication to prevent HIV in the past six months either before or after having high-risk sex, Health Minister Adrian Dix said today.
The treatment is called pre or post-exposure prophylaxis and is also known as PrEP or PEP.
